Media Reviews
Antonio Galloni
The 2016 Barolo Prapò is the most closed and inward of the wines in this range, as it so often is. Iron, savory herbs, menthol, licorice, lavender, macerated dark cherry, dried flowers and sinewy Serralunga tannins give the 2016 its distinctive personality. Aeration brings out that beguiling mix of floral, savory and earhty overtones that is such a signature of Prapò Barolos. The 2016 is an infant, but I doubt readers will be drinking this wine any time soon. 95 points
Walter Speller
Serralunga d’Alba. Classic Serralunga nose with brooding spice, subtle yet concentrated and with stony notes and hints of oatmeal. Elegant, lithe and very long, with super-fine, intense tannins. Suave and elegant. 17.5 points
